Oracle recently announced the latest improvements to its extended Oracle Warehouse Management (WMS) Cloud application. This latest quarterly release is noteworthy because functionality enhancements are accelerated from the previous Oracle solution roadmap.

The Oracle WMS Cloud is actually the product of Oracle’s previous acquisition of Cloud-based WMS applications technology provider Logfire announced in September of 2016. With each passing quarter, Logfire’s developers have been able to accelerate efforts for broader integration with other Oracle Cloud supply chain management focused applications, provide added extensibility with the addition of REST open standard API’s, and augment global customer use with the addition of support for 13 added languages.
